Martin Müllen Riesling “Revival” Trocken - Mosel, Germany
Producers Notes:
Our Riesling Revival is intended to be the bridge between Kabinett and Spätlese. It's still very easy to drink, but already has more power than a Kabinett. It is our winery's own creation and bears its name because of our business philosophy. We want a Revival of the old methods of winemaking.
What we say:
A beautifully crafted dry Riesling from Martin Müllen, the Revival cuvée showcases the estate’s commitment to traditional Mosel winemaking with a clean, focused modern edge. Bright aromas of citrus peel, green apple and fresh pear are layered with subtle herb notes and the flinty minerality that defines Müllen’s style. On the palate it’s crisp and linear, offering lively acidity, precise fruit and a refreshingly dry finish. Transparent, energetic and quietly complex, Revival is a superb introduction to the elegance and detail of Müllen’s wines.
Grape variety: Riesling
Style: Dry (Trocken), crisp and mineral-driven with bright citrus lift
Drink window: Now–2028
Perfect for: Fresh salads, seafood, light vegetarian dishes, sushi, white fish, or sipping on its own
